DIGITISER DELUXE OPENING TITLES/PROMO PREVIEW VIDEO

It's weird, but as I start to edit the episodes that we're going to be calling Digitiser Deluxe... they're so slick and professional-looking that... I worry we might've lost a bit of what makes us uniquely Digitiser. Still, it's an experiment, and the trick now is losing none of that slickness, while also putting some of the visual chaos back into the episodes that I know you don't get anywhere else. 

Regardless, it's going to be VERY interesting to see how people respond to these videos ("Urrrnh! I don't like it. Go back to the desk-based stuff. I miss the blue wall with the bad plastering etc. etc."). It's a limited run of eps that'll be mixed in with regular ones - for now anyway - but some of the tricks we've learned in the last couple of days will also be going into the regular episodes too. I mean... they do look unexpectedly lush.

Here's a promo for you!

Hah! It was and it wasn't. Actually, might be interesting to break it down. So... About £30 for the rights to the Saturday Night Live-esque theme, and another £25 for the voice-over. Then of course, there was the kit we've bought over the past year, which includes brand new coloured lighting (very cool; you can change their colour with the press of a button), and cameras (though obviously used for everything, not just this). We paid Paul and Eli for their time, plus Ash and Sooz's transport, plus hire of the studio. All the stock footage was Creative Commons, and free, though it uses a couple of Final Cut Pro plugins, which are in the £30 range. But obviously, I didn't get them just for this. In conclusion... not sure what the titles alone cost.
